Proper noun
A barrier island in Jefferson Parish, Louisiana, United States, on the coast of the Gulf of Mexico
A town in Jefferson Parish, Louisiana, United States, on the eponymous island
An island in Grand Isle County, Vermont, United States in Lake Champlain
A town in Grand Isle County, Vermont, United States, on the eponymous island
Ellipsis of Grand Isle County.
